Output e248ac899740e338204c21a429696fc451e0059c5205960e3e81753e97bdafec:51

value
339376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f11ece0398ebbc8a36cd29af8e4d402898ed2bc OP_EQUAL
address
3AMhbEpVVSDX7bGPkWhUJZbcBL9KQd4ekF
transaction
e248ac899740e338204c21a429696fc451e0059c5205960e3e81753e97bdafec
spent
true